1. Ashkenazi prevalence
The appreciable prevalence of Ashkenazi Jewish ancestry throughout the world Jewish inhabitants straight impacts the efficacy of a genetic check designed to determine Jewish lineage. A reliable evaluation should possess a complete database of Ashkenazi genetic markers. The cause-and-effect relationship is easy: the extra sturdy the check’s reference information for this group, the upper the chance of precisely figuring out people with Ashkenazi heritage. It’s because genetic checks operate by evaluating a person’s DNA to reference populations; a bigger, extra detailed Ashkenazi dataset offers a extra refined comparability and, consequently, extra exact outcomes. As an example, a person with three Ashkenazi grandparents is statistically extra more likely to obtain a excessive proportion estimate of Ashkenazi Jewish ancestry from a check with a powerful Ashkenazi reference inhabitants in comparison with one with a weaker illustration.
The significance of Ashkenazi prevalence extends past merely figuring out people with such ancestry. Attributable to historic elements, together with relative genetic isolation and intervals of inhabitants bottleneck, Ashkenazi Jews exhibit a better prevalence of sure genetic mutations related to particular illnesses, comparable to Tay-Sachs illness, Bloom syndrome, and BRCA gene mutations. A genetic check that precisely identifies Ashkenazi ancestry can not directly alert people to their potential elevated threat for these situations, prompting additional medical investigation and knowledgeable healthcare selections. A number of direct-to-consumer checks now supply choices for people to particularly display screen for these genetic mutations, supplied that they determine as having Ashkenazi ancestry primarily based on their ethnicity estimates.
In abstract, the correct evaluation of Ashkenazi Jewish ancestry is a vital element of any genetic check in search of to find out Jewish lineage. The scale and high quality of the Ashkenazi reference panel straight impacts the check’s skill to determine people with this heritage and, not directly, might present helpful data concerning potential genetic well being dangers. Whereas Ashkenazi markers are necessary, an entire image of Jewish ancestry requires evaluation of Sephardi, Mizrahi, and different Jewish communities, highlighting the complexities of genetic heritage evaluation.
2. Sephardi markers
The presence and correct detection of Sephardi markers are integral elements of a complete genetic evaluation designed to determine Jewish ancestry. The effectiveness of any check purporting to be the “finest dna check for jewish ancestry” hinges, partly, on its skill to tell apart genetic signatures attribute of Sephardic Jewish populations. These populations, traditionally primarily based within the Iberian Peninsula, skilled pressured conversions and expulsions, resulting in diaspora all through North Africa, the Ottoman Empire, and the Americas. Consequently, Sephardi genetic heritage is usually admixed with that of different populations, creating a posh genetic tapestry that necessitates particular and delicate marker evaluation.
The significance of Sephardi marker identification extends past mere ethnic categorization. Correct detection may help people hint their ancestry to particular historic occasions, such because the Spanish and Portuguese Inquisitions. For instance, people with Sephardi markers may uncover connections to households who secretly maintained Jewish traditions whereas outwardly training Christianity (conversos or crypto-Jews). Moreover, identification of those markers is important for understanding genetic variety throughout the broader Jewish inhabitants. Ignoring Sephardi markers would lead to an incomplete and probably deceptive image of Jewish genetic historical past, skewed in direction of the extra generally studied Ashkenazi inhabitants.
A really efficient genetic check for figuring out Jewish ancestry should, subsequently, make use of subtle algorithms and reference databases able to precisely figuring out and differentiating Sephardi genetic markers from these of neighboring or admixed populations. This requires ongoing analysis and refinement of the genetic markers used for evaluation. The absence or inadequacy of Sephardi marker detection diminishes the general worth of a genetic check geared toward figuring out complete Jewish lineage. Consequently, deciding on a check with sturdy Sephardi marker evaluation capabilities is important for people in search of an entire and correct understanding of their potential Jewish heritage.
3. Mitochondrial DNA
Mitochondrial DNA (mtDNA) offers a particular lens by means of which maternal lineage might be traced and represents a helpful, although restricted, device within the context of figuring out Jewish ancestry. Whereas autosomal DNA presents a broader view of 1’s genetic heritage, mtDNA evaluation focuses solely on the DNA handed down from a mom to her kids. Its utility in figuring out Jewish ancestry stems from the potential to determine distinct haplogroups or genetic signatures related to particular Jewish populations.
-
Maternal Lineage Tracing
Mitochondrial DNA is inherited solely from the mom, permitting for the monitoring of direct maternal ancestry. If a person’s mtDNA matches a haplogroup prevalent inside a Jewish group, significantly these with established matrilineal traditions, it will possibly present proof supporting Jewish ancestry by means of the maternal line. For instance, sure mtDNA haplogroups are extra frequent amongst Ashkenazi Jews, and their presence in a person’s mtDNA may point out a connection to this inhabitants. Nonetheless, this is just one piece of the puzzle and doesn’t present an entire image of total Jewish ancestry.
-
Limitations in Scope
The first limitation of mtDNA evaluation within the context of Jewish ancestry stems from its singular give attention to the maternal line. Jewish id is historically handed down by means of the maternal line in some communities and thru the paternal line in others. Subsequently, relying solely on mtDNA can exclude important parts of an people potential Jewish heritage derived from their paternal facet. Autosomal DNA, which analyzes all the genome, presents a extra complete evaluation by contemplating each maternal and paternal contributions.
-
Haplogroup Specificity and Interpretation
The interpretation of mtDNA haplogroup outcomes requires cautious consideration. Whereas sure haplogroups could also be extra frequent inside Jewish populations, they’re usually not unique to them. These haplogroups may be present in surrounding non-Jewish populations resulting from historic interactions, migrations, or shared ancestral origins. Subsequently, the presence of a Jewish mtDNA haplogroup doesn’t definitively affirm Jewish ancestry, however relatively offers a doable, although not conclusive, piece of proof that have to be thought-about along side different historic and genetic data.
-
Complementary Software, Not a Standalone Answer
Mitochondrial DNA evaluation must be seen as a complementary device inside a broader genetic investigation. Whereas it will possibly present helpful insights into maternal ancestry, it shouldn’t be the only real determinant of Jewish heritage. Probably the most informative genetic checks for figuring out Jewish ancestry make the most of autosomal DNA, which analyzes all the genome, offering a extra complete evaluation of a person’s genetic background. Combining mtDNA evaluation with autosomal DNA testing can present a extra nuanced and full understanding of 1’s potential Jewish ancestry.
In conclusion, whereas mtDNA evaluation presents a helpful device for tracing maternal lineage and probably figuring out connections to particular Jewish populations, its limitations have to be acknowledged. Its give attention to the maternal line, the non-exclusivity of particular haplogroups, and the necessity for complete autosomal DNA evaluation spotlight the significance of contemplating mtDNA as one element inside a broader investigation of potential Jewish ancestry. Choice of the “finest dna check for jewish ancestry” requires prioritizing checks that incorporate complete autosomal evaluation alongside, or as an alternative of, mtDNA testing for a extra full evaluation.
4. Autosomal evaluation
Autosomal DNA evaluation represents the cornerstone of contemporary genetic testing for figuring out ancestral origins, together with Jewish ancestry. Not like mitochondrial DNA (mtDNA) or Y-DNA, which hint solely maternal or paternal traces respectively, autosomal DNA encompasses all the genome inherited from each mother and father. This broader scope makes it an indispensable device for figuring out and quantifying genetic contributions from numerous ancestral populations, thereby taking part in an important function in figuring out the “finest dna check for jewish ancestry.”
-
Complete Ancestry Evaluation
Autosomal DNA evaluation examines hundreds of genetic markers throughout the genome, offering a complete overview of a person’s ancestry. This holistic method permits for the identification of genetic segments inherited from Jewish ancestors, even when these ancestors are a number of generations eliminated. That is significantly necessary for people with admixed ancestry the place Jewish heritage could also be diluted over time. The better the variety of markers examined and the bigger the reference database, the extra correct the evaluation of Jewish ancestry.
-
Ethnicity Estimation and Admixture Evaluation
Autosomal DNA testing allows ethnicity estimation, which assigns percentages to totally different ancestral populations contributing to a person’s genetic make-up. The accuracy of those estimates depends on the scale and variety of the reference populations used for comparability. A high-quality check employs in depth Jewish reference panels, representing numerous Jewish diaspora communities (e.g., Ashkenazi, Sephardi, Mizrahi), to precisely determine and quantify Jewish genetic contributions. Exams missing complete Jewish reference information will doubtless underestimate or misattribute Jewish ancestry.
-
Identification of Genetic Markers Particular to Jewish Populations
Sure genetic markers are extra prevalent inside particular Jewish populations than within the common inhabitants. Autosomal DNA evaluation permits for the identification of those markers, offering additional proof of Jewish ancestry. For instance, particular mutations related to genetic illnesses frequent amongst Ashkenazi Jews, whereas not unique to this group, can function indicators of potential Ashkenazi heritage. The presence of those markers, along side ethnicity estimates, strengthens the proof for Jewish ancestry.
-
Matching with Family members and Genealogical Analysis
Autosomal DNA testing facilitates the identification of genetic kinfolk who share segments of DNA. This characteristic might be invaluable for people researching their Jewish ancestry, permitting them to attach with distant kinfolk who might possess genealogical data or household histories that present additional insights into their shared Jewish heritage. DNA matching also can assist validate ethnicity estimates by confirming genetic connections to recognized Jewish households.
In abstract, autosomal evaluation is paramount for figuring out Jewish ancestry resulting from its complete evaluation of all the genome, its skill to supply ethnicity estimations and admixture evaluation, its identification of population-specific genetic markers, and its utility in connecting people with kinfolk and genealogical assets. The “finest dna check for jewish ancestry” will, subsequently, prioritize autosomal DNA evaluation with sturdy Jewish reference panels and complex algorithms to supply essentially the most correct and informative outcomes.
5. Reference populations
The accuracy of any genetic check designed to find out ancestry, particularly regarding nuanced origins comparable to Jewish heritage, is basically reliant on the standard and breadth of its reference populations. These populations function the benchmark towards which a person’s DNA is in comparison with estimate their ethnic composition. Consequently, the number of a “finest dna check for jewish ancestry” should prioritize corporations with demonstrably sturdy and consultant Jewish reference datasets.
-
Defining Accuracy of Ethnicity Estimates
The precision of ethnicity estimates, a major output of ancestry DNA checks, is straight proportional to the comprehensiveness of the reference populations. A check using a restricted or geographically restricted Jewish reference panel might inaccurately assign Jewish ancestry or misattribute it to different, genetically comparable populations. For instance, if a check lacks a considerable Sephardic Jewish reference group, people with Sephardic heritage may see their ancestry erroneously categorized as Southern European or Center Japanese.
-
Representing Jewish Range
Jewish individuals are not a monolithic group however comprise numerous communities with distinct genetic profiles formed by historic migrations and interactions with native populations. Ashkenazi, Sephardi, Mizrahi, and different Jewish subgroups possess distinctive genetic markers. A check missing satisfactory illustration from all these teams can’t precisely differentiate between them, probably resulting in a homogenized and deceptive portrayal of Jewish ancestry. The “finest dna check for jewish ancestry” will characteristic in depth illustration from every of those distinct Jewish communities.
-
Addressing Genetic Admixture
Many people with Jewish ancestry additionally possess genetic contributions from different ethnic teams resulting from historic admixture. Precisely discerning Jewish ancestry in admixed people requires subtle algorithms and well-defined reference populations. A check that can’t successfully account for admixture might overestimate or underestimate the proportion of Jewish ancestry in people with complicated genetic backgrounds. As an example, a person with each Ashkenazi Jewish and Japanese European ancestry requires a check able to distinguishing these associated however distinct genetic signatures.
-
Steady Refinement and Enlargement
The sphere of genetic family tree is continually evolving as new analysis emerges and reference datasets develop. The “finest dna check for jewish ancestry” isn’t a static product however an ongoing means of refinement. Firms dedicated to offering correct ancestry assessments frequently replace their reference populations to include new information and enhance the precision of their ethnicity estimates. This contains actively recruiting people from underrepresented Jewish communities to reinforce the variety and accuracy of their reference panels.
In conclusion, the worth of any DNA check for figuring out Jewish heritage is intrinsically linked to the reference populations it employs. Exams boasting in depth, numerous, and always up to date Jewish reference datasets supply a considerably greater chance of offering correct and nuanced insights into a person’s ancestral origins. Choosing a check primarily based on this criterion is paramount for these in search of a dependable evaluation of their potential Jewish ancestry. The continual growth of those reference populations displays a dedication to enhancing the accuracy and depth of ancestral insights.
6. Ethnicity estimates
Ethnicity estimates represent a major deliverable of shopper DNA testing providers, purporting to quantify a person’s ancestral origins throughout numerous world populations. Throughout the particular context of figuring out the “finest dna check for jewish ancestry,” the accuracy and granularity of those estimates are of paramount significance. These estimates try and delineate the proportion of a person’s DNA attributable to Jewish populations, a process sophisticated by historic migrations, admixture, and the genetic variety inside Jewish communities themselves.
-
Reference Inhabitants Dependency
The reliability of ethnicity estimates is basically contingent upon the reference populations used for comparability. A DNA testing service might declare to determine Jewish ancestry, however the accuracy of its evaluation hinges on the scale, variety, and representativeness of its Jewish reference panel. If the reference inhabitants is restricted or skewed in direction of a selected Jewish subgroup (e.g., Ashkenazi Jews), the check might inaccurately estimate the proportion of Jewish ancestry for people with Sephardic or Mizrahi heritage. A check claiming to be the “finest dna check for jewish ancestry” will need to have sturdy reference populations spanning the breadth of Jewish diaspora communities.
-
Admixture and Genetic Overlap
Jewish populations have skilled important admixture with surrounding non-Jewish teams all through historical past. This genetic overlap poses a problem for ethnicity estimation algorithms, which should differentiate between genetic markers which can be really indicative of Jewish ancestry and people which can be shared with neighboring populations. A DNA check missing subtle algorithms and complete reference information might misattribute ancestry, resulting in inaccurate ethnicity estimates. For instance, shared genetic markers between Ashkenazi Jews and Japanese Europeans might lead to an overestimation of Japanese European ancestry and an underestimation of Jewish ancestry, or vice-versa, if the check is not sufficiently refined.
-
Granularity and Subgroup Differentiation
A superior DNA check for Jewish ancestry will supply a better diploma of granularity, offering estimates not just for total Jewish ancestry but in addition differentiating between numerous Jewish subgroups, comparable to Ashkenazi, Sephardi, and Mizrahi. This stage of element requires superior genetic evaluation and in depth reference information for every subgroup. A check that merely categorizes all Jewish ancestry as “Jewish” with out additional distinction offers restricted perception into a person’s particular ancestral origins and migration patterns. The power to discern Jewish subgroups is a trademark of a extra superior and informative check.
-
Probabilistic Nature and Interpretation
Ethnicity estimates are probabilistic in nature and must be interpreted with warning. They signify statistical likelihoods primarily based on present scientific understanding and the out there information. A DNA check can solely present an estimate of ancestry, not a definitive declaration of ethnic id. Furthermore, ethnicity estimates must be thought-about along side different types of proof, comparable to genealogical data, historic paperwork, and cultural traditions. Over-reliance on ethnicity estimates with out contemplating these different sources can result in inaccurate or deceptive conclusions about Jewish ancestry. The “finest dna check for jewish ancestry” emphasizes this probabilistic nature and encourages customers to contemplate their outcomes inside a broader context.
In conclusion, ethnicity estimates signify a helpful however imperfect device for exploring Jewish ancestry. The accuracy and usefulness of those estimates are closely depending on the DNA testing service’s reference populations, its skill to account for admixture, the granularity of its evaluation, and a transparent understanding of the probabilistic nature of the outcomes. Choosing a DNA check with sturdy methodology and clear reporting practices is crucial for people in search of a dependable evaluation of their potential Jewish heritage. Exams shouldn’t be seen as definitive, however relatively as a bit of a bigger puzzle.

Query 1: What genetic markers are particularly analyzed to find out Jewish ancestry?
The analyses embody numerous genetic markers, together with autosomal DNA, mitochondrial DNA (mtDNA), and Y-DNA (for males). Autosomal DNA offers a broad evaluation of ancestry throughout all traces of inheritance. mtDNA traces maternal lineage by means of particular haplogroups, whereas Y-DNA traces paternal lineage. The emphasis and particular markers analyzed can fluctuate amongst testing providers, influencing the precision of outcomes.
Query 2: How correct are ethnicity estimates for Jewish ancestry supplied by DNA checks?
The accuracy of ethnicity estimates hinges considerably on the reference populations employed by the testing firm. Bigger and extra numerous Jewish reference panels enable for extra exact estimations. Nonetheless, ethnicity estimates stay probabilistic and must be interpreted cautiously, contemplating historic admixture and genetic overlap with neighboring populations.
Query 3: Can a DNA check definitively affirm Jewish id?
A DNA check can’t definitively affirm Jewish id, as Jewish id is complicated and sometimes primarily based on non secular, cultural, and communal elements. Genetic testing can present proof of Jewish ancestry, nevertheless it doesn’t supersede established non secular or cultural standards for figuring out Jewish id.
Query 4: What are the important thing variations between testing providers concerning Jewish ancestry evaluation?
Key variations amongst testing providers lie within the measurement and variety of their reference populations, the genetic markers analyzed, the algorithms used for ethnicity estimation, and the supply of superior options comparable to subgroup differentiation (e.g., Ashkenazi, Sephardi, Mizrahi). Comparative analyses of testing providers are beneficial earlier than making a range.
Query 5: Are there privateness issues related to submitting DNA for ancestry testing?
Privateness issues are a legitimate consideration. DNA testing providers acquire and retailer delicate genetic data. It’s essential to assessment the privateness insurance policies of every firm to know how information is saved, used, and shared. Choosing providers with sturdy privateness protections and anonymization practices is advisable.
Query 6: How does genetic admixture influence the reliability of Jewish ancestry outcomes?
Genetic admixture, ensuing from historic intermingling with different populations, can complicate the interpretation of Jewish ancestry outcomes. The accuracy of outcomes is dependent upon the testing service’s skill to tell apart between Jewish genetic markers and people shared with neighboring populations. Subtle algorithms and complete reference information are obligatory for precisely assessing Jewish ancestry in admixed people.
